Rapidly changing market conditions dictate new requirements for the organization of production enterprises. This is particularly true for high-tech industries such as oil refining.With a view of maintenance of competitiveness of work of the oil refining enterprises, it is expedient to aspire to increase of level of automation of technological and business processes that it is possible to realize by introduction in architecture of information systems of refinery IS of classes ERP, MES and ACSPP. To ensure effective integration of these IS data with the current information environment of the enterprise, the right solution will be to re-engineer some basic business processes. These measures will improve the quality and depth of processing of raw materials through the transition to automated systems that allow real-time adjustment of equipment operation modes depending on the established planned needs for commercial products and technological limitations.At carrying out of these actions it is necessary to consider the branch features inherent in difficult processes of oil refining manufacture which are also described in given article.
